Clusters as models for surface catalysis: a model for sulfide effects on Pt–Re catalysts
Abstract
By reaction with propene sulfide, one or two sulfur atoms are added to the tetrahedral cluster cation [Pt3{Re(CO)3}(µ-dppm)3]+1(dppm = Ph2PCH2PPh2), to give [Pt3{Re(CO)3}Sn(µ-dppm)3]+(n= 1, 2; n= 2, 3); the reactions provide an interesting model for sulfidation of heterogeneous Pt–Re catalysts.
